PORTLAND, Ore. – Protesters took over a portion of Portland’s Hawthorne Bridge Monday afternoon, demanding action to address climate change.

The group “Extinction Rebellion" says they have 3 main demands.

They want Portland to have net zero greenhouse gas emissions by 2025, a Climate Emergency Declaration with new goals set for 2025 (instead of the current timetable of 2050),and a citizens assembly to help coordinate and plan these changes.

“A lot of people are suffering. A lot of us have had to stay in the house for the past ten days because of wildfires,” said protest organizer Will Regan. “There were several of us that were ready to get arrested, but the Portland Police didn’t want to escalate right now and we understand that. But in the future we are going to make it more difficult.”

Despite being prepared for arrest, protesters say they have a good relationship with Portland Police.
